节点文献

岩土工程中数值流形方法的应用与研究

Application and Study of Numerical Manifold Method in Geotechnical Engineering

【作者】 周小义

【导师】 邓安福;

【作者基本信息】 重庆大学 , 岩土工程, 2008, 博士

【摘要】 数值流形方法用于计算结构或材料的位移和变形,能对连续变形与非连续变形问题进行统一求解,对问题具有较高的求解精度,是目前岩土工程数值分析方法的一个研究热点。本文针对数值流形方法理论体系及其在岩土工程中的应用,并结合一些学者已有的研究成果,开展了对数值流形方法部分研究工作。本论文的研究工作及取得的成果主要有以下几个方面:(1)研究了覆盖位移函数对刚度矩阵形成的影响,提出了将覆盖位移函数的基本级数函数基中x、y由材料的绝对坐标改进为以流形单元的形心坐标为原点的相对坐标的建议来改善刚度矩阵的局部性态,以利于求解计算。同时指出了选择合理的坐标原点以便充分发挥覆盖位移函数的全阶项对总平衡方程组成时刚度矩阵和荷载矩阵的贡献,使求解精度得到提高。(2)基于广义变分原理的理论体系,利用罚函数法,推导了梁板单元分析的修正泛函;构造了梁板流形单元及相应的流形单元格式(位移函数、应变矩阵和刚度矩阵等)。(3)针对工程中广泛应用中厚板的弯曲分析问题,以数值流形方法的基本思想为基础,建立了Winkler弹性地基上Mindlin板的数值流形方法;对工程中分析弹性地基上的中厚板弯曲问题具有一定的参考意义。(4)利用数值流形方法对隧道工程中衬砌结构进行了尝试性的分析,提出了结合规则网格和有限网格并行、高低阶覆盖位移函数混合计算的思想,以达到前处理和程序计算、计算效率和求解精度的协调。(5)通过对目前数值流形方法中采用的几种本构模型的研究,提出了适用于非线性分析的数值流形方法。文中本构模型采用非线性弹性模型(Duncan-Chang模型和K-G模型),为数值流形方法进行岩土工程非线性分析提供了有益的数值分析方法。(6)在前人研究的基础上,构造了六面体有限覆盖的三维流形单元,推导了三维流形单元覆盖位移函数、应变矩阵、刚度矩阵、荷载矩阵等表达式。通过算例分析及与解析解和ANASYS计算结果的比较,表明该思路是有效可行的。(7)自编了较大型的面向对象计算机程序,该程序采用C++语言在VC++平台中编制,能对数值流形方法的一般问题(如文中所涉及的相关问题等)进行计算,具有较好的程序前后处理功能,并通过算例验证了程序是有效和合理的。

【Abstract】 Numerical manifold method is used for calculating the displacement and the deformation of the structure or the material, and it is capable of uniformly dealing with the problem of continuous deformation and discontinuous deformation. It has higher calculation precision for problem and is pop method of research for the numerical method in geotechnical engineering.Aiming at the theory and application of numerical manifold method, and combining the previous research work, this dissertation have researched the theory and application of numerical manifold method. The main works and research findings are written as following :(1) Have research the effects of cover displacement function to the stiffness matrix, put forward that x, y of basic progression functions has changed from the absolute value of coordinate in material region to opposite value of center coordinate in manifold element for amending the local character of the stiffness matrix in favor of solution, propose that the correct original coordinate is chose to exert the contribution of all order in the stiffness matrix and the stress matrix of equilibrium equations for increasing of precision in calculation.(2) Establish the modified functional of the analysis of the beam element and plate element, base on the generalized variational principle and penalty function method. Then, it is used to create the beam and plate manifold element and the format of manifold element( such as displacement function, strain matrix and stiffness matrix etc).(3) Aim at the bending problem of the moderately thick plate, the numerical manifold method of the Mindlin plate on the Winkler foundation is put forward, based on the principle of the numerical manifold method. It is significative to some bending problem of the moderately thick plate on the elastic foundation in engineering analysis.(4) Do some tentative analysis of the tunnel lining by numerical manifold method. the idea is given that combining regular mesh with finite element mesh and using low-order and high-order cover displacement function in numerical manifold method, it make preprocess and program analysis, precision and efficiency for coordination.(5) Give the numerical manifold method for nonlinear analysis by researching the consitistutive models used in numerical manifold method presently. Nonlinear models(Duncan-Chang model and K-G model )are used in this paper, and useful numerical analytic method is provided for nonlinear analysis of numerical manifold method in geotechnical engineering.(6) Construct the three-dimensional manifold element covering hexahedron, provide cover displacement function, strain matrix, stiffness matrix and stress matrix of the three-dimensional manifold element by the previous research work. With the example computation analysis and comparison with analytical solution and ANSYS computation result, the method is proved to be effective.(7) Programmed the Object-Oriented program with C++ language in VC++ platform. It is capable for calculating the common problem of manifold method (such as these correlative problems in the paper etc), and has better preprocess and postprocess function. The program is proved to be effictive and feasible by example.

  • 【网络出版投稿人】 重庆大学
  • 【网络出版年期】2009年 06期
节点文献中: